Nick Kurtz makes history as first MLB rookie to hit four home runs in a game

Nick Kurtz achieved a remarkable milestone on Friday night by becoming the first MLB rookie to hit four home runs in a single game. This feat took place during the Oakland Athletics' 15-3 victory over the Houston Astros. In a night to remember, Kurtz not only hit four homers but also accumulated 19 total bases, equaling the major league record held by Shawn Green since 2002. After his impressive performance, Kurtz expressed disbelief at his achievement, stating, "It’s stuff that you don’t even dream about, because it doesn’t really happen." His parents and godparents were present to witness this historic moment, adding to the emotional weight of the occasion. Kurtz, who was drafted fourth overall by the Athletics in the 2024 Draft, is now rapidly establishing himself as one of the league's promising young stars, boasting 23 home runs this season and a 12-game hitting streak.

Key Takeaways

✔️
Nick Kurtz is the first MLB rookie to hit four home runs in a single game.
✔️
He tied the record for most total bases in a game with 19.
✔️
Kurtz achieved this milestone in only his 66th game, faster than any player previously.
✔️
At 22, he is the youngest player to hit four home runs in a game.
✔️
His performance helped the Athletics secure a significant win over the Astros.
✔️
Kurtz is on a 12-game hitting streak with 20 extra-base hits during this period.
